From 0cbc88503ba9582d5e7d196135205f632450c5a4 Mon Sep 17 00:00:00 2001 From: kozabrada123 <59031733+kozabrada123@users.noreply.github.com> Date: Tue, 16 Apr 2024 17:40:38 +0200 Subject: [PATCH] Limit test actions to 30 minutes (#489) fix: limit all tests to 30 minutes --- .github/workflows/build_and_test.yml | 3 +++ 1 file changed, 3 insertions(+) diff --git a/.github/workflows/build_and_test.yml b/.github/workflows/build_and_test.yml index 4c38d19..0f680cc 100644 --- a/.github/workflows/build_and_test.yml +++ b/.github/workflows/build_and_test.yml @@ -13,6 +13,7 @@ jobs: linux: runs-on: ubuntu-latest + timeout-minutes: 30 steps: - uses: actions/checkout@v4 @@ -75,6 +76,7 @@ jobs: # SAFARIDRIVER=$(which safaridriver) cargo test --target wasm32-unknown-unknown --no-default-features --features="client, rt" --no-fail-fast wasm-gecko: runs-on: macos-latest + timeout-minutes: 30 steps: - uses: actions/checkout@v4 - name: Clone spacebar server @@ -103,6 +105,7 @@ jobs: GECKODRIVER=$(which geckodriver) cargo test --target wasm32-unknown-unknown --no-default-features --features="client, rt, voice_gateway" wasm-chrome: runs-on: macos-latest + timeout-minutes: 30 steps: - uses: actions/checkout@v4 - name: Clone spacebar server